Default Re: Royal Flush frequency - Texas Hold \'Em

[ QUOTE ]
If you hold two cards from a royal flush, the odds of hitting it by river are C(45,2)/C(50,5). This is about 0.0467%.

[/ QUOTE ]

I understand the logic of C(45,2), but I am not sure of why C(50,5). Can you show me the logic how it derives to royal count. It is quite intereting. Thank you.
